Output 77a66856c942981fd003a1c2b715fc43d98ce530fee2dd21a5032875ee49a962:1

value
15387898
script pubkey
OP_0 OP_PUSHBYTES_20 753d54c3f4fb39f43e984306d722cb494b961e6f
address
bc1qw574fsl5lvulg05cgvrdwgktf99ev8n02v8gff
transaction
77a66856c942981fd003a1c2b715fc43d98ce530fee2dd21a5032875ee49a962
confirmations
51167
spent
true